Does homeowners insurance cover water damage from leaking pipes From burst pipes to leaking plumbing, learn what homeowners insurance may and may not help cover. Your home insurance policy should cover any sudden and accidental water damage from a plumbing failure, such as a burst pipe or ruptured water heater.

If you have homeowners insurance, you already have some coverage for water damage Most standard homeowners policies help cover water damage if the cause is sudden and accidental, but there may be situations that your policy does not cover However, not all types and sources of water damage are covered by a standard home insurance policy

We take a look at the ins and outs of what may and not be covered.

Key takeaways home insurance does not cover damage from normal wear and tear, but it does cover leaks from sudden events, like a ruptured appliance hose A standard home policy also does not cover overland flooding, but does cover water entering your home from above, such as rain leaking in when a storm damages your roof. Water damage covered by homeowners insurance typically includes Accidental leaks, such as leaking plumbing or an appliance leak, like a broken washing machine or dishwasher

Homeowners insurance generally covers sudden, accidental roof leaks but won’t pay for problems due to wear and tear Here’s what you need to know. Homeowners insurance usually covers sudden and accidental water damage, like burst pipes or a leaky roof But other types of water damage caused by floods, neglect, or wear and tear are excluded.
